## Releases

v2.8.1 fixes the memory leak in the Tallowmere image cache. Root cause: evicted thumbnails kept strong references via the decode pool, so nothing was actually freed. The fix swaps in weak handles and caps the pool at 256 entries. Do not backport to 2.7.x; the pool API differs. Build with the release profile, run the soak test for at least two hours, and confirm RSS stays flat. Sign the final artifact before publishing; use the key provided below.

signing key of yahig-hagug = bky3_1Kv

New team members should know these notes are now consolidated and versioned, with each boost-weight change tied to an experiment record. Going forward, no ranking parameter ships without an entry there. Please read the consolidated notes before touching any scoring config; they live at the following internal page:

runbook for tagug-hafog: https://jira.lumiclabs.internal/projects/pages/pages/9773c0d8

TICKET-4412: Config drift in Lumewick report builder. Staging uses stable sort for grouped columns; prod fell back to unstable sort after the Q3 rollout, so exports differ run-to-run. Blocks release sign-off. Need prod realigned before Thursday's cut. Current prod values pulled from the Lumewick config service are below.

deployment values, yagef-yawip:
ELIOX_PIN=5303
ELIOX_METRICS_HOST=metrics.eliox.paliqworks.corp
ELIOX_LOG_LEVEL=error
ELIOX_TENANT=praiel

Quick heads-up on Pinwheel UI versioning: we cut a minor release every sprint, and anything touching component props needs a changeset file in the PR. No changeset, no merge — the bot will nag you. Majors are rare and go through the design council first. The full policy, with examples of what counts as breaking, lives on the internal page below.

wiki page, bahip-yahip: https://grafana.qirvanlabs.corp/browse/display/projects/cc3a1b9dbfc9

## Who to ping: slow autocomplete index

If the Birchline autocomplete index is lagging (suggestions taking >400ms, or stale entries showing up), it's almost always the nightly rebuild falling behind. Don't restart the indexer yourself — that makes the backlog worse. The owning team is Typeahead Guild; Priya runs point this quarter and usually replies fast during the eng sync window. For anything index-related, drop a note to the guild inbox below.

billing contact of bawep-fawif = fenath_zorael@nelvrocorp.corp